The Palm Oil Industry: A Global Concern

Palm oil is a versatile and widely used vegetable oil found in countless consumer products, from food to cosmetics and biofuels. Malaysia and Indonesia are the largest palm oil producers, contributing significantly to the global supply chain. However, the rapid expansion of palm oil plantations has resulted in deforestation, habitat loss, and biodiversity degradation, raising alarms among environmentalists and policymakers.

The Circular Economy: An Eco-Friendly Strategy

Central to the transformation of the palm oil industry is the concept of a circular economy. This approach emphasizes minimizing waste, reusing resources, and recycling materials to create a closed-loop system that significantly reduces environmental impact. In the context of palm oil production, circular economy principles can be applied in several key areas, with Hong Wai Onn leading the way:

Waste Utilization: Hong's work has focused on finding innovative ways to convert palm oil waste into valuable resources, such as empty fruit bunches and palm kernel shells. These by-products can be transformed into biofuels, organic fertilizers, and biodegradable plastics.

Resource Efficiency: As a chemical engineer, Hong has played a vital role in optimizing palm oil processing methods to reduce water and energy consumption, thereby lowering production costs and minimizing environmental footprints.

Sustainable Sourcing: Hong advocates for responsible and sustainable sourcing of raw materials within the palm oil industry. His efforts ensure that palm oil production adheres to environmentally friendly practices, such as avoiding deforestation and preserving natural ecosystems.

Recycling and Reuse: Hong has been at the forefront of developing processes to treat and recycle palm oil refineries' various waste streams, such as wastewater and spent bleaching earth. These initiatives minimize environmental pollution and conserve resources.
